leo vince on my 15 650....one piece header and muffler not a slip-on.
sparky is correct. the original exhaust is one piece. I installed a titanium muffler from zx12. required a cut and weld. but love the results. I was after quiet, weight savings and looks. substantially mo quiet than stock. shaved 10lbs. and a quality looking piece if you ask me. and I like that it is BIG.

I have been avoiding sharing my secret for a few years. I have all my bigger bikes (an650, silverwing, mp3 500, majesty 400) running this can.
its from motorcycle era when the cat wasnt separate and under the bike. that style results in a muffler without much in it as the cat does most the muffling. the can is from 1999-2000 zx12. made entirely from titanium it cost 1600 from the factory. about 16th that cost on ebay. there is also a smaller zx9 version that works just as well. I like the tone and size of the bigger muff.


I would need to make a detailed thread on the caveats to mount muffler. there is a trick to maintain/gain tq over the original. poorly designed mounting strategy will result in a substantial tq loss to the original. the cat on this bike is mounted to midpipe that extends into the first chamber of the muffler. so there will be no cat, just an open chamber to dissipate the heat.

Here,s my budget setup.The link pipe for a kawaski z300 off amazon and the can from ali express.Very pleased with the results.OEM can =7kg this 1.5kg.Cruising noise level same as standard deep sporty tune when winding on.Engine seems to rev more freely,can't detect any loss of torque .Above 5000rpm it appears to have more go(seat of the pants dyno).Big win in my opinion for the price.Link pipe needs some persuading to fit to 38mm pipes coming together but it's slotted so 2lb hammer and a couple of strong stainless clips and the jobs a goodun.
